Tough Ethernet Switches

Nov. 12, 2007
RuggedWireless and RuggedVDSL Ethernet switches are designed for use in harsh environments to address the needs of electric utility, intelligent transportation systems, industrial process control and military applications.

The new RuggedWireless products include: RS910W: Wireless Device Server with 2 Serial and/or 2 Ethernet Ports; RS920W: Wireless Device Server with Ethernet over VDSL Interface; RS930W: Wireless Ethernet with Integrated 6 Port Switch and Ethernet over VDSL Interface. The new RuggedVDSL products include: RS910L: 1 Ethernet over VDSL Interface with 2 Serial and/or 2 Ethernet Ports; RS920L: 1 Ethernet over VDSL Interface with 2 Serial Ports; RS930L: 2 Ethernet over VDSL Interface with Integrated 6 Port Ethernet Switch.
